2016 CRC to LRD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2016

During 2016, the CRC to LRD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on August 18, valuing the pair at 0.1726.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on February 10, dropping to 0.1561.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0165 LRD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.1596 to the December average rate of 0.1670, the exchange rate registered a net change of 4.62%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2016 high of 0.1726 was up 1.08% compared to the 2015 peak of 0.1708,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

CRC to LRD Seasonal Trends & Volatility Analysis

A structured review of seasonal halves, trading extremes, consecutive streaks, and historical baselines.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 0.1626, compared to 0.1660 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the second half (Jul–Dec) by a margin of 0.0034 points.

H1 Avg (Jan–Jun) 0.1626
H2 Avg (Jul–Dec) 0.1660

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2016 was April, with a trading range of 0.0114 LRD (High: 0.1693 / Low: 0.1579). On the other end, March was the most stable month, with a tight range of 0.0009 LRD (High: 0.1588 / Low: 0.1579).

April Spread (Volatile) ±0.0114
March Spread (Stable) ±0.0009

Growth Streaks & Declines

Trends

Between February and May, the exchange rate recorded its longest consecutive growth streak of the year, climbing for 3 straight months. Conversely, the sharpest month-over-month decline occurred between January and February, when the average rate fell by 0.0020 points.

Longest Streak 3 Mo.
Sharpest MoM Drop -0.0020

Same-Month Historical Baseline

YoY Baseline

Comparing the current year's strongest month average (August 2016: 0.1672) against the same month in 2015 (average: 0.1627), the exchange rate shifted by +0.0045 (+2.78%).

2016 Avg (August) 0.1672
2015 Avg (August) 0.1627

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.1663 0.1574 0.1596
February 0.1585 0.1561 0.1576
March 0.1588 0.1579 0.1584
April 0.1693 0.1579 0.1643
May 0.1692 0.1683 0.1687
June 0.1686 0.1651 0.1668
July 0.1659 0.1647 0.1652
August 0.1726 0.1644 0.1672
September 0.1673 0.1654 0.1661
October 0.1671 0.1633 0.1658
November 0.1666 0.1637 0.1649
December 0.1697 0.1649 0.1670
